#956335 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#956335 is composed of 58.4% red, 38.8% green and 20.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.6% magenta, 64.4% yellow and 41.6% black. It has a hue angle of 28.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.5% and a lightness of 39.6%. #956335 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c66a with #2b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

Shades and Tints of #956335

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040302 is the darkest color, while #fbf8f5 is the lightest one.
